J&K Bank on way to recovery
1/26/2020 10:08:51 PM
The Jammu and Kashmir administration directing all the officers to close the official accounts in banks other than J&K Bank by January 31 or face stern action has allayed the fears of people to some extent that all is not well within the J&K Bank. When centre on August 5, 2019 announced its decision to reorganize the erstwhile J&K state into two Union Territories, rumours started making rounds that J&K Bank will cease to exist and it would be merged into some nationalized bank.
These rumours pressed the panic button and people at many places pulled out their funds from the J&K Bank and approached other financial institutions. As the rumours refused to die down, the top officials of the J&K Bank issued numerous statements urging people not to get carried away by the campaign launched against the bank.
It took some months for the dust to settle down but in the process J&K Bank lost many of its old customers. After August 5, 2019 there were reports that a few officials too shifted their accounts to other banks. The J&K Bank management after scanning its records had informed the UT administration that government accounts are functional in other banks.
The administration by coming out with a strong worded order asking officials to operate the official accounts in J&K Bank only is a message to common people also that they need not fear as the J&K Bank is in the safe hands.
Soon after the transition of the erstwhile J&K state into a Union Territory, the administration had issued an order declaring J&K Bank as the official bank of the J&K UT and State Bank of India as official bank of Ladakh UT.
The J&K Bank is a household name in Jammu & Kashmir. People of J&K in all the regions have reposed full faith in this institution and the bank too had reciprocated by helping the common people. Howevet, a few scams like the recent one of NC leader's son, have brought disrepute to the bank. It has been proven beyond doubt that the political interference had ruined the J&K Bank. The kith and kin of politicians were ruling the roost at the cost of common people. But now the situation has changed. The days of politicians are over. Now, the J&K Bank is being run by its employees who are helping the investigating agencies to probe the discrepancies which were committed in the past. The J&K Bank cleansing will help the institution to reclaim its pristine glory.
